The group, which formed because of a shared interest in the village and its social history, will meet at Whiting Bay Hall on Sunday May 8, at 2.30pm, and everyone is welcome to attend.
A spokeswoman for the group said: ‘Our busy social media group kept us entertained during the past two years, but we all missed out on the enjoyment of meeting friends and neighbours, making new friends and getting to know those who have recently moved here. We missed seeing our regular visitors too, so when we say, ''all welcome'' we really do mean ''all''.
‘We have exciting plans for 2022 and we can’t wait to share them with you.’
The meeting will begin with a brief AGM and this will be followed by the welcome meeting where members will be talking about places in the village and sharing some memories.
The group will thereafter move to weekly Monday morning meetings with the first one starting on Monday May 16, at 10.30am.
